由 Roberto Sassu 提交于
hulk inclusion category: feature feature: IMA Digest Lists extension bugzilla: 46797 ------------------------------------------------- Currently, IMA supports the appraise_type=imasig option in the policy to require file signatures. This patch introduces the new option appraise_type=meta_immutable to require that file metadata are signed and immutable. This requirement can be satisfied by portable signatures and by digest lists if they are marked as immutable. The main purpose of this option is to ensure that file metadata are correct at the time of access, so that policies relying on labels can be correctly enforced. For example, requiring immutable metadata would prevent an administrator from altering the label assigned to a process during execve() by changing the label of the executable. 由 Roberto Sassu 提交于
hulk inclusion category: feature feature: IMA Digest Lists extension bugzilla: 46797 ------------------------------------------------- IMA-Appraise grants access to files with a valid signature or with actual file digest equal to the digest included in security.ima. This patch adds support for appraisal based on digest lists. Instead of using the reference value from security.ima, this patch checks if the calculated file digest is included in the uploaded digest lists. This functionality must be explicitly enabled by providing one of the following values for the ima_appraise_digest_list= kernel option: - digest: this mode enables appraisal verification with digest lists until EVM is initialized; after that, EVM verification must be successful even if the file digest is found in a digest list; - digest-nometadata: this mode enables appraisal verification with digest lists even after EVM has been initialized; files without security.evm are allowed if the digest of the content is found in the digest list, and security.evm is created with current values of xattrs (trust at first use); all files created in this way will have the new security.ima type EVM_IMA_XATTR_DIGEST_LIST; they can be accessed later only if this mode has been selected. 由 Roberto Sassu 提交于
hulk inclusion category: feature feature: IMA Digest Lists extension bugzilla: 46797 ------------------------------------------------- IMA-Measure creates a new measurement entry every time a file is measured, unless the same entry is already in the measurement list. This patch introduces a new type of measurement list, recognizable by the PCR number specified with the new ima_digest_list_pcr= kernel option. This type of measurement list includes measurements of digest lists and files not found in those lists. The benefit of this patch is the availability of a predictable PCR that can be used to seal data or TPM keys to the OS software. Unlike standard measurements, digest list measurements only indicate that files with a digest in those lists could have been accessed, but not if and when. With standard measurements, however, the chosen PCR is unlikely predictable. Both standard and digest list measurements can be generated at the same time by adding '+' as a prefix to the value of ima_digest_list_pcr= (example: with ima_digest_list_pcr=+11, IMA generates standard measurements with PCR 10 and digest list measurements with PCR 11). 由 Roberto Sassu 提交于
hulk inclusion category: feature feature: IMA Digest Lists extension bugzilla: 46797 ------------------------------------------------- Loading a digest list affects the behavior of IMA for subsequent operations. For example, if the digest of a file is found in a loaded digest list, the file won't be added to the measurement list (with PCR 11). If an administrator loaded the digest list before the IMA policy, he could hide from verifiers the fact that files in that digest list were accessed. To avoid this situation, this patch prevents usage of digest lists for an IMA submodule if that submodule didn't process it. If a digest list wasn't measured, the digest of measured files will not be searched in the digest list and regular measurement will be performed. The same mechanism applies for appraisal. 由 Roberto Sassu 提交于
hulk inclusion category: feature feature: IMA Digest Lists extension bugzilla: 46797 ------------------------------------------------- This patch introduces the parser of the compact digest list. The format is optimized to store a large quantity of data with the same type. It is the only format supported by the kernel. Digest lists can be uploaded by writing the path to securityfs, as the same as for IMA policies. A compact list is a set of consecutive data blocks, each consisting of a header and a payload. The header indicates the version of the header, the type of data, type modifiers, the hash algorithm, how many elements and the length of the payload. COMPACT_KEY identifies public keys used for signature verification of the digest lists; COMPACT_PARSER identifies digests of user space parsers allowed to directly upload parsed digest lists to the kernel; COMPACT_FILE identifies digests of regular files; COMPACT_METADATA identifies digest of file metadata. Type modifiers indicate attributes of the elements included in the payload. The COMPACT_MOD_IMMUTABLE modifier indicates that a file or metadata are immutable. This patch also introduces ima_lookup_loaded_digest() and ima_add_digest_data_entry() to search and add digests in the new hash table (ima_digests_htable). 由 Roberto Sassu 提交于
hulk inclusion category: feature feature: IMA Digest Lists extension bugzilla: 46797 ------------------------------------------------- IMA and EVM have been designed as two independent subsystems: the first for checking the integrity of file data; the second for checking file metadata. Making them independent allows users to adopt them incrementally. The point of intersection is in IMA-Appraise, which calls evm_verifyxattr() to ensure that security.ima wasn't modified during an offline attack. The design choice, to ensure incremental adoption, was to continue appraisal verification if evm_verifyxattr() returns INTEGRITY_UNKNOWN. This value is returned when EVM is not enabled in the kernel configuration, or if the HMAC key has not been loaded yet. Although this choice appears legitimate, it might not be suitable for hardened systems, where the administrator expects that access is denied if there is any error. An attacker could intentionally delete the EVM keys from the system and set the file digest in security.ima to the actual file digest so that the final appraisal status is INTEGRITY_PASS. This patch allows such hardened systems to strictly enforce an access control policy based on the validity of signatures/HMACs, by introducing two new values for the ima_appraise= kernel option: enforce-evm and log-evm.
